Three bound volumes on 'History of Cheshire' by George Ormerod
Each titled 'The History of the County Palatine and City of Chester: compiled from original evidences in public offices, the Harleian and Cottonian Mss., Parochial Registers, Private Muniments, Unpublished Ms. Collections of successive Cheshire Antiquaries, and a personal survey of every township in the county' by George Ormerod, printed for Lackington, Hughes, Harding, Mavor and Jones, by Nichols, Son, and Bentley, Red Lion Passage, Fleet Street, in 1819, each volume with a selection of engravings (3).,
Sold for £175 inc. premium
